About Namche & Tengboche:
- Namche and Tengboche are two well known destinations embraced by the Himalayas in the Khumbu region. Lying at an altitude of approx. 3440 meters and 3867 meters respectively, both these places offer a gateway to the Everest Base Camp trek surrounded by abundant showers of wonders of nature.
- The spellbound beauty of The Himalayas, snow wrapped peaks, glossy surroundings, lively culture, and tempting cuisines, Namche and Tengboche takes you on an escape from your busy life to the soothing realm of nature luring you into its heart.
